Remote State Storage
Use Remote Backend
Always use a remote backend for state storage:
terraform {
backend "azurerm" {
resource_group_name = "tfstate"
storage_account_name = "tfstate${random_string.suffix.result}"
container_name = "tfstate"
key = "prod.terraform.tfstate"
}
}
Backend Options by Cloud Provider
- AWS: S3 with DynamoDB for state locking
- Azure: Azure Storage Account with blob container
- GCP: Google Cloud Storage bucket
- HashiCorp: Terraform Cloud/Enterprise

State Organization
State Separation
Maintain separate states for:
- Different environments (dev, staging, prod)
- Different regions
- Different business units or applications
Example structure:
└── terraform/
├── prod/
│ ├── main.tf
│ └── backend.tf
├── staging/
│ ├── main.tf
│ └── backend.tf
└── dev/
├── main.tf
└── backend.tf

Common Commands
# List resources in state
terraform state list
# Move an item in state
terraform state mv aws_instance.example aws_instance.new_name
# Remove an item from state
terraform state rm aws_instance.example
# Show state contents
terraform show
Workspaces
Use workspaces for managing multiple states of the same configuration:
# Create and switch to a new workspace
terraform workspace new dev
# List available workspaces
terraform workspace list
# Switch between workspaces
terraform workspace select prod
Troubleshooting
Common issues and solutions:
- State Lock Issues
- Check for stale locks
- Use
terraform force-unlockas a last resort
- State Corruption
- Restore from backup
- Use state push/pull carefully
- Performance Issues
- Split large states into smaller ones
- Use -refresh=false for faster plans
